Ang Thong Marine Park is a dreamlike destination and one of the best in Thailand. The 42 islands feature mysterious caves, subtropical forest, deserted beaches, lagoons and exotic wildlife like dolphins and monkeys. This outdoor adventure in paradise includes snorkeling, hiking and swimming all at your own pace.

Ang Thong, meaning “golden basin”, gets its name from the natural wonder and green lagoon on Koh Mae Koh. Enjoy stunning viewpoints of the inland lagoon and of the whole park itself. Relax with a peaceful afternoon at the beaches of Koh Paluay, the largest island in the park and the only one that is inhabited by local fishermen.

Check out the 42 spectacular islands of the incredible Ang Thong Marine Park on a fast and exciting speedboat trip which includes snorkeling, hiking and swimming.

First stop, our friendly team will take you to Koh Wao where you can snorkel and explore the rich variety of sea life. Koh Wao is at the northernmost point of the park and where the snorkeling is often the best.

You will then head off to the centre of the park to the islands of Koh Wua Ta Lab and Mae Koh. Here you have the chance to hike up to its highest viewpoint, overlooking the gulf and also see the famous Emerald Lake.

Once you’ve been blown away by the park’s viewpoints, a path down the other side will lead you to the Emerald Lake’s surface to marvel from another perspective, this time looking up in awe at the towering limestone karsts surrounding it.

You’ll enjoy a local lunch at Koh Paluay, a less-visited island with a traditional Thai fishing community. After a delicious meal in the local village, it will be time to explore the rugged coastline by kayak or relax on the beach and make the most of the sun. Either way, you’re sure to blissfully enjoy paradise. Song Pee Nong Beach is a beautiful beach surrounded by rocky coastline and perfect for your last few hours exploring.   • Near Koh Wao and Koh Mae Koh, there will always be other boats visiting the popular parts of the park for the views and snorkeling. That means that Koh Paluay is a great place to spend the afternoon away from the crowds. Koh Palauy is also revered as a green island as it is self-sufficient in energy, which further helps protect its threatened wildlife.
